编程,这个看似高深莫测的领域,其实离我们并不遥远。对于初学者来说,从零开始学习编程是一项既充满挑战又充满乐趣的任务。本文将为你提供一个轻松掌握编程入门的指南,帮助你开启编程之旅。
第一部分:了解编程基础
1.1 编程是什么?
编程,简单来说,就是编写计算机程序的过程。这些程序告诉计算机如何处理数据、执行任务。通过编程,我们可以开发软件、网页、游戏等。
1.2 编程语言
目前,世界上有成千上万种编程语言,每种语言都有其独特的应用场景。对于初学者来说,选择一门适合的语言至关重要。
1.3 编程环境
编写程序需要一个编程环境,也就是编辑器和编译器。这里推荐一些适合初学者的编程工具:
- 编辑器:Sublime Text、Visual Studio Code、Atom
- 编译器:Python 的 IDLE、Java 的 JDK、C++ 的 GCC
第二部分:入门实践
2.1 学习语法
学习一门编程语言,首先要掌握其语法。以下是一些基础语法示例:
- Python:
print("Hello, world!") - Java:
public class HelloWorld { public static void main(String[] args) { System.out.println("Hello, world!"); } } - C++:
“`cpp
#include
using namespace std;
int main() {
cout << "Hello, world!" << endl;
return 0;
}
### 2.2 编写程序
编写程序是学习编程的重要环节。以下是一个简单的 Python 程序示例,用于计算两个数的和:
```python
# 计算两个数的和
def sum(a, b):
return a + b
# 获取用户输入
x = float(input("请输入第一个数:"))
y = float(input("请输入第二个数:"))
# 调用函数并输出结果
result = sum(x, y)
print("两数之和为:", result)
2.3 错误处理
在编写程序的过程中,错误是难以避免的。了解常见的错误类型和处理方法,可以帮助你更快地解决问题。
第三部分:进阶学习
3.1 数据结构和算法
数据结构和算法是编程的核心,掌握它们可以让你在编程领域走得更远。
3.2 版本控制
版本控制可以帮助你管理代码,方便团队协作。常用的版本控制系统有 Git 和 SVN。
3.3 编程规范
编写规范的代码可以提高代码的可读性和可维护性。了解并遵循编程规范,让你的代码更加优秀。
总结
学习编程是一个循序渐进的过程,希望这篇入门指南能帮助你轻松开启编程之旅。记住,多练习、多思考,你一定能够成为一名优秀的程序员!
